The Science of "Follicle Injury": Why AHK-Cu?

In the world of research peptides, specificity is king. GHK-Cu (Glycine-Histidine-Lysine) is the "general contractor" of the human body. It fixes everything from surgical scars to sun damage. However, when we look at the molecular level, the substitution of Glycine for Alanine creates AHK-Cu, a tripeptide with a savage affinity for the scalp.

AHK-Cu vs. GHK-Cu: The Hair-Targeted Difference

While both copper peptides activate the Wnt/β-catenin signaling pathway, the master switch that tells hair follicles to move from the "resting" phase (telogen) to the "growth" phase (anagen), AHK-Cu is far more targeted.

Research shows that AHK-Cu stimulates Dermal Papilla Cells (DPCs) at nanomolar concentrations. Why does this matter? Because the Dermal Papilla is the "Command Center" of the hair follicle. It controls hair thickness, length, and the overall survival of the hair strand. By inhibiting follicle cell apoptosis (programmed cell death) and suppressing TGF-β1 (a major regulator of follicle regression), AHK-Cu acts as a biological shield for your hair.

The Dermal Papilla: The Command Center for Growth

If your scalp is a construction site, the Dermal Papilla cells are the foremen. They send out the signals that tell the surrounding cells to multiply and grow. When these signals weaken, the hair follicle miniaturizes, it gets smaller and smaller until it produces only "peach fuzz" or stops producing hair entirely.

AHK-Cu revolutionizes this process by:

  1. Stimulating Proliferation: It tells DPCs to multiply, creating a larger "Command Center."
  2. Boosting VEGF: It upregulates Vascular Endothelial Growth Factor, which improves microcirculation around the bulb. Better blood flow = more nutrients = stronger hair.
  3. Extending Anagen: It keeps the hair in the growth phase longer, preventing premature shedding.
